Transaction 28969adb4680be72465302ce9e161b972abb315c0060e60189ae14afe5898abc
1 Input
1 Output
-
28969adb4680be72465302ce9e161b972abb315c0060e60189ae14afe5898abc:0
- value
- 25124449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ff0a85ea7e96d2d8d60b5324cbc595c2538f7e3 OP_EQUAL
- address
- MM2FA3x7YEJKs1qs4pGwcD1xbgSzAwLLcr